Understanding the Basics: What Does a Toner Do?

A toner is more than just a splash of water on your face. It’s designed to cleanse, tone, and hydrate your skin, leaving it feeling fresh and balanced. 🌿 Whether you have dry, oily, combination, or sensitive skin, there’s a toner out there that can work wonders for you. The key is to understand what your skin needs and find a toner that addresses those specific concerns.

Top Picks for Every Skin Type

Dry Skin: If your skin feels tight and lacks moisture, look for a hydrating toner that contains ingredients like hyaluronic acid, glycerin, or aloe vera. 🍃 These ingredients help to lock in moisture and soothe dryness. A popular choice is the Kiehl’s Ultra Facial Toner, which is gentle and deeply hydrating.

Oily Skin: For those dealing with excess oil and shine, a toner with salicylic acid or witch hazel can be a game-changer. 🌼 These ingredients help to control oil production and reduce the appearance of pores. The Paula’s Choice Skin Perfecting 2% BHA Liquid Exfoliant is a favorite among oily skin types for its ability to deep clean without drying out the skin.

Combination Skin: Combination skin can be tricky, but a balancing toner can help. Look for products that contain both hydrating and astringent properties, such as rose water and green tea. 🍵 The The Ordinary Glycolic Acid 7% Toning Solution is a great option, as it helps to regulate oil while providing hydration.

Tips for Incorporating Toner into Your Routine

Now that you know which toner might be the best fit for your skin, here are some tips to make the most of it:

1. Use After Cleansing: Apply your toner right after cleansing to remove any residual impurities and balance your skin’s pH. 🧼

2. Choose the Right Application Method: You can use a cotton pad, spray bottle, or even apply it directly with your hands. Whatever method you choose, make sure to pat it gently into your skin. 🤲

3. Follow Up with Serums and Moisturizers: Toner helps your skin absorb other products better, so follow up with your favorite serums and moisturizers for maximum benefits. 💆‍♂️
